Then send the serial command CALx:DEV:LOCK 1 to the unit, where x is the channel
that the probe is connected to.
To unlock a probe send the SYST:PASS:CEN XXXX (where xxxx is the unit pass-
word). Then send the command, CALx:DEV:LOCK 0
Any unit can unlock a locked probe. The 9940 software can read in a locked probe's
data.
If the probe lock is on and a different probe is attached to the unit or channel the dis-
play will show "LOCKED". Measuring is disabled.
If probe lock is off, the instrument can be used with any probe. Refer to the Digital
Communication Interface section of this manual
3.5 INFO-CON Connector
The probe(s) connects to the top of the 1523/24 reference thermometer using a Hart
INFO-CON connector. The probe connector will fit snugly and lock into place when it
is fully inserted. The connector includes a memory device that stores the unique char-
acteristics of the probe, allowing the instrument to measure temperature accurately.
Generally the probe will be purchased with the connector attached and programmed
by the factory. Connectors can be purchased separately and installed on probes by the
user. The INFO-CON can be programmed directly from the 1523/24 by authorized
personnel using the serial port commands or the 9940 software (see Section 6, Digital
Communication Interface on page 43).
If it is necessary to connect an INFO-CON connector to a probe in the field, follow the
diagram below for connecting the wires of the probe to the connector terminals. Be-
fore opening the INFO-CON case, be sure to be grounded with an ESD strap to avoid
damaging the memory chip. If a shield wire is present it should not be connected.
